Established European nonprofits, foundations, hospitals, and cultural institutions that want branded, self-hosted fundraising tools — forms, peer-to-peer, crowdfunding, and events — under their own identity.
- ✓Branded, self-hosted fundraising tools (donation forms, peer-to-peer, crowdfunding, events, ticketing) under the nonprofit's own identity.
- ✓Configurable Flex Editor for tailoring donation journeys.
- ✓Established European focus, reporting more than 900 charities served across the region.
- ✓Suited to larger nonprofits, foundations, hospitals, and cultural institutions with dedicated fundraising teams.
European nonprofits and individuals who want a transparent, low-fee, GDPR-native crowdfunding platform with broad multilingual and multi-currency support.
- ✓Zero platform fee with a transparent voluntary-tip model
- ✓EEA data residency and GDPR-native compliance
- ✓Broad coverage of local European payment rails (iDEAL, Bancontact, Klarna, Twint, Swish, MobilePay, Vipps, Blik, Cartes Bancaires, Satispay, MultiBanco, EPS) plus global rails (cards, PayPal, Apple Pay, Google Pay, Amazon Pay, Link, Revolut Pay)
- ✓19-language interface and 27 supported currencies for cross-border fundraising

Frequently asked questions
Which is cheaper, iRaiser or WhyDonate?
On a NZ$100 donation, iRaiser delivers approximately NZ$97.85 to the recipient and WhyDonate delivers approximately NZ$98.35. Real costs depend on the payment method donors choose.
Which is better for European nonprofits?
WhyDonate is generally better suited to European nonprofits handling GDPR-sensitive donor data because of its EEA data residency.
Which platform has more country coverage?
iRaiser operates in 19 countries; WhyDonate operates in 115.
